Solar Sailor

A summer night that isn't muggy and hot.
Tired aching feet,
stiff legs,
sleepy eyes fading in and out.

The midnight fog mixing with tired blinks,
turning passing street lights and red car signals
into beams and ribbons.

Each ribbon races down an abandoned highway, no stars can be seen
but the moon is illuminated through my passenger window.

Music.
Fresh summer night breeze.
Warm heated seats.

I'm barely able to keep my eyes open.
Struggling,
gps in my lap, telling us to turn right.

We miss the turn but we keep sailing.
Passing darkened trees, glowing speedway lights
and highway lined restaurants.

We're dreaming of meatball sandwiches and kraft mac 'n cheese.
Passing more ribbons of streamline streetlights.
I'm hoping for a moment to close my eyes.
but the music keeps me awake.
